Does the ASTC 90-mile rule apply in Minnesota?

Yes, everywhere: ASTC reciprocity only works when the science center you're visiting is 90+ miles from both your home science center and your home address — so Science Museum of Minnesota is free for traveling members but not for locals. The lookup tool computes it for your ZIP.
